Large Post Medieval Bronze 'R W' Crotal Bell
1755-1798 A.D.Sold for (Inc. bp): £52
With low-relief radiating petal motif and raised rib to the equator with R and W both between annulets for makers Robert Wells and his son from a foundry at Aldbourne. 100 grams, 61 mm
